Ordinary People, Extraordinary Stories – inspiration from the the Calais Jungle and beyond: A decade ago, moved by the devastating scenes of the Syrian war and the growing refugee crisis, Sam found inspiration in two remarkable women working tirelessly to make a tangible difference amid the chaos of the Calais Jungle. Proof that small acts of kindness may not end wars, but they can transform lives and rebuild communities. Now volunteering with a refugee charity right here in the Thames Valley, she experiences the daily emotional rollercoaster of working alongside those rebuilding their lives—moments filled with anxiety, grief, relief, and joy. Her talk will reflect on the extraordinary courage of families fleeing violence and the profound impact of empathy, respect, and human connection in the journey toward recovery and integration.
